How many molecules of ATP may be produced from glucose

Answers

Explanation:

38 ATP molecules May be produced from glucose

In aerobic respiration, which occurs in the presence of oxygen, one molecule of glucose can produce a maximum of 36 to 38 molecules of adenosine triphosphate (ATP) through the process of cellular respiration. This process involves several steps, including glycolysis, the Krebs cycle, and oxidative phosphorylation.

During glycolysis, which takes place in the cytoplasm, two molecules of ATP are produced directly from one molecule of glucose. The remaining ATP molecules are generated during the later stages of cellular respiration.

In the Krebs cycle and oxidative phosphorylation, the breakdown products of glucose undergo further chemical reactions that release energy. This energy is then used to produce ATP through a process called oxidative phosphorylation, which occurs in the mitochondria.

Calculate the specific heat capacity of a new alloy if a 15.4 g sample absorbs 297 Joules when it is heated from 5.0 °C to 20.7 °C. The key assumes you are giving your answer in Joules/g°C and rounding to 2 or 3 sig figs

Answers

Answer: The specific heat of alloy is [tex]1.23J/g^0C[/tex]

Explanation:

The quantity of heat required to raise the temperature of a substance by one degree Celsius is called the specific heat capacity.

[tex]Q=m\times c\times \Delta T[/tex]

Q = Heat absorbed = 297 J

m= mass of substance = 15.4 g

c = specific heat capacity = ?

Initial temperature = [tex]T_i[/tex] = 5.0°C

Final temperature = [tex]T_f[/tex]  =20.7°C

Change in temperature ,[tex]\Delta T=T_f-T_i=(20.7-5.0)^0C=15.7^0C[/tex]

Putting in the values, we get:

[tex]297J=15.4g\times c\times 15.7^0C[/tex]

[tex]c=1.23J/g^0C[/tex]

The specific heat of alloy is [tex]1.23J/g^0C[/tex]

A bag of potato chips is sealed in a factory near sea level. The atmospheric pressure at the factory is

0.82 millimeters of mercury (mm Hg). The pressure inside the bag is the same. What is the pressure

inside the bag of potato chips in Pascal's (Pa)?

Answers

Answer: The pressure inside the bag of potato chips in Pascal's is 109

Explanation:

Pressure of the gas is defined as the force exerted by the particles on the walls of the container. S.I unit of pressure is pascal.

Thus units of pressure can be mm Hg or atmosphere or bar or Pascal.

Given : Pressure inside the bag is the same as atmospheric pressure at the factory = 0.82 mmHg

Pressure 760 mm Hg = 101325 Pa

0.82 mm Hg = [tex]\frac{101325}{760}\times 0.82=109Pa[/tex]

Thus the pressure inside the bag of potato chips in Pascal's is 109

classify each process as exothermic or endothermic.

Evaporation of alcohol from skin: liquid C3H8O+5.2 kJ 》 vaporized C3H8O. Burning of propane ina gas grill: C3H8+5O2 》 3CO2+4H2O+1652 kJ. Oxidation of iron to form rust: 4Fe+3O2》2Fe2O3+2221 kJ.​

Answers

1. Endothermic reaction

2. Exothermic reaction

3. Exothermic reaction

Explanation:

1. Evaporation of alcohol from the skin, here the heat is absorbed by the alcohol so that it gets evaporated from the skin and it is an endothermic process. As the reaction says that, the energy is added to the system, so it is endothermic.

C₃H₈O + 5.2 kJ → C₃H₈O(g)

2. Burning of propane in a gas grill:

C₃H₈ + 5O₂ → 3CO₂ + 4H₂O + 1652 kJ.

Here energy is released or given out which is termed as exothermic reaction.

3. Oxidation of iron to form rust:

4 Fe + 3O₂ → 2 Fe₂O₃ + 2221 kJ.​

Here also energy is released along with the products, so it is termed as exothermic reaction.

Whenever energy is absorbed, the reaction is endothermic in contrast if the energy is released then the reaction is exothermic.

How much heat (in Joules) is needed to raise the temperature of 257g of ethanol (cethanol=2.4 J/g°C) by 49.1°C?

Answers

Answer:

Q = 30284.88 j

Explanation:

Given data:

Mass of ethanol = 257 g

Cp = 2.4 j/g.°C

Chnage in temperature = ΔT = 49.1°C

Heat required = ?

Solution:

Specific heat capacity:

It is the amount of heat required to raise the temperature of one gram of substance by one degree.

Formula:

Q = m.c. ΔT

Q = amount of heat absorbed or released

m = mass of given substance

c = specific heat capacity of substance

ΔT = change in temperature

Now we will put the values in formula.

Q = 257 g× 2.4 j/g.°C × 49.1 °C

Q = 30284.88 j
